예측모델링의 효과를 높이는 4가지 전략 알아보자


[같이 보면 도움 되는 포스트]

예측모델링은 과거 데이터를 분석하여 미래의 결과를 예측하는 강력한 도구입니다. 다양한 산업에서 활용되며, 고객 행동 예측, 재고 관리, 금융 리스크 분석 등 여러 분야에서 그 가능성을 보여주고 있습니다. 데이터의 패턴을 이해하고 활용함으로써 의사결정에 큰 도움을 줄 수 있습니다. 예측모델링의 기초부터 고급 기술까지 함께 살펴보며, 이 흥미로운 분야에 대해 정확하게 알려드릴게요!

데이터의 중요성

정확한 데이터 수집

예측모델링에서 가장 중요한 첫 단계는 정확한 데이터를 수집하는 것입니다. 이는 모델의 성능에 큰 영향을 미치기 때문에, 신뢰할 수 있는 출처에서 데이터를 확보하는 것이 필수적입니다. 예를 들어, 고객 행동을 분석하기 위해서는 구매 이력, 웹사이트 방문 기록, 소셜 미디어 활동 등 다양한 데이터를 통합해야 합니다. 이 과정에서 데이터의 품질을 높이기 위한 정제 작업도 병행되어야 하며, 이를 통해 노이즈를 줄이고 유용한 정보를 추출할 수 있습니다.

데이터 전처리 과정

수집된 원시 데이터는 일반적으로 정제되지 않은 상태로 존재합니다. 따라서 데이터 전처리는 예측모델링의 핵심적인 단계 중 하나입니다. 결측값 처리를 비롯하여 이상치 제거, 범주형 변수 인코딩, 스케일링 등의 과정을 통해 모델 학습에 적합한 형태로 변환해야 합니다. 이러한 전처리 과정을 거치면 모델은 더 나은 예측 결과를 도출할 수 있으며, 불필요한 오류를 줄이는 데 기여합니다.

피처 엔지니어링

피처 엔지니어링은 기존 데이터를 바탕으로 새로운 변수를 생성하는 작업으로, 모델의 성능 향상에 큰 도움을 줍니다. 예를 들어, 시간 관련 정보를 사용하여 주말과 평일을 구분하거나 특정 기간 동안의 평균 값을 계산하여 새로운 피처로 활용할 수 있습니다. 이를 통해 모델이 보다 복잡한 패턴을 학습하도록 도와줄 수 있으며, 최종적으로 더 정확한 예측 결과를 얻는 데 기여하게 됩니다.

모델 선택과 평가

모델 종류와 특성

예측모델링에는 여러 가지 알고리즘이 존재하며 각각의 특성과 장단점이 다릅니다. 선형 회귀, 의사결정 트리, 랜덤 포레스트, 신경망 등 다양한 선택지가 있으며 어떤 문제에 적합한지를 판단하는 것이 중요합니다. 각 모델은 데이터의 특징과 목적에 따라 다르게 작동하므로 실험을 통해 최적의 알고리즘을 찾아내는 과정이 필요합니다.

교차 검증 기법

모델 평가 시 교차 검증은 필수적인 방법입니다. 일반적으로 K-겹 교차 검증 방식이 많이 사용되며 이는 데이터를 K개의 서브셋으로 나누고 순차적으로 학습 및 테스트를 수행하는 방법입니다. 이를 통해 모델의 일반화 능력을 평가하고 과적합(overfitting)을 방지할 수 있습니다. 교차 검증 결과는 모델 선택뿐만 아니라 파라미터 튜닝에도 매우 중요한 역할을 합니다.

성능 지표 이해하기

예측모델링

예측모델링

모델 성능을 평가하기 위해 다양한 지표가 사용됩니다. 회귀 문제에서는 평균 제곱 오차(MSE), 결정 계수(R²) 등이 사용되고 분류 문제에서는 정확도(accuracy), 정밀도(precision), 재현율(recall) 등이 활용됩니다. 각 지표는 특정 상황에서 의미가 다르기 때문에 여러 가지 지표를 종합적으로 고려해 최종 결정을 내려야 합니다.

예측 결과 활용하기

비즈니스 의사결정 지원

예측모델링의 결과는 단순히 숫자로 끝나는 것이 아닙니다. 실제 비즈니스 환경에서는 이러한 결과를 기반으로 전략적 의사결정을 내릴 수 있습니다. 예를 들어, 고객 세분화 분석 후 특정 그룹에 맞춤형 마케팅 전략을 시행함으로써 매출 증대 효과를 기대할 수 있습니다. 또한 재고 관리 분야에서도 판매 예측을 통해 효율적인 재고 운영이 가능해집니다.

실시간 모니터링 시스템 구축

예측 결과는 시간이 지나면서 그 정확도가 달라질 수 있으므로 실시간 모니터링 시스템 구축이 필요합니다. 이를 통해 지속적으로 데이터를 업데이트하고 모델 성능을 점검하며 필요한 경우 재학습(retraining)을 실시해야 합니다. 이러한 접근 방식은 기업이 변화하는 시장 환경에 민첩하게 대응할 수 있도록 도와줍니다.

전략적 피드백 루프 구현하기

예측 결과가 실제 비즈니스 성과와 어떻게 연관되는지를 분석하여 피드백 루프를 형성하는 것도 중요합니다. 이를 통해 어떤 요소가 성공적인 결과를 가져왔는지 또는 실패 원인이 무엇인지 명확히 할 수 있으며 향후 개선점을 찾는 데 도움이 됩니다. 이러한 반복적인 프로세스가 이루어질 때 비즈니스 성장은 더욱 가속화될 것입니다.

항목 설명 중요성
데이터 품질 신뢰할 수 있는 데이터 확보 및 정제 과정 포함. 높은 품질의 데이터가 높은 예측 정확도를 보장.
알고리즘 선택 문제 유형에 맞는 최적 알고리즘 탐색. 효율적인 문제 해결과 빠른 의사결정 지원.
평가 방법론 K-겹 교차 검증 등 다양한 평가 기법 사용. 과적합 방지 및 일반화 능력 향상.
실시간 업데이트 변경되는 데이터에 맞춰 지속적 업데이트 필요. 시장의 변화에 빠르게 대응 가능하게 함.

미래 전망과 기술 발전 방향

A.I와 머신러닝의 발전 흐름

인공지능(A.I)과 머신러닝 기술이 급속도로 발전하면서 예측모델링 분야에서도 혁신적인 변화가 일어나고 있습니다 . 특히 딥러닝 기술은 대규모 데이터 처리와 복잡한 패턴 인식에서 탁월한 성능을 보여주고 있어 앞으로도 많은 기업들이 이러한 기술들을 적극 도입할 것으로 예상됩니다 . 이는 궁극적으로 더 정교하고 신뢰성 높은 예측 모델 개발로 이어질 것입니다 .

자동화된 분석 프로세스
앞으로 더욱 많은 조직들이 자동화된 분석 프로세스를 채택하여 효율성을 극대화할 것으로 보입니다 . 자동화된 데이터 파이프라인 구축 , AI 기반의 실시간 분석 시스템 구현 등을 통해 시간과 비용 절감 효과를 누릴 수 있을 것입니다 . 이렇게 되면 분석가들은 보다 전략적인 업무에 집중할 수 있게 될 것입니다 .

윤리적 고려사항
데이터 활용 확대와 함께 윤리적 고려사항도 중요성이 커지고 있습니다 . 개인 정보 보호 , 공정성 문제 등 여러 이슈들이 부각되면서 기업들은 투명하고 책임감 있는 방식으로 데이터를 활용해야 할 필요성이 증가하고 있습니다 . 따라서 이러한 윤리적 기준을 준수함으로써 고객에게 신뢰받는 브랜드로 자리매김할 기회가 생길 것입니다 .

글의 마무리

예측모델링

예측모델링

예측모델링은 데이터의 정확한 수집과 전처리, 적합한 알고리즘 선택 및 평가 과정을 통해 비즈니스 의사결정에 중요한 역할을 합니다. 기술의 발전과 함께 더욱 정교해지는 예측 모델은 기업의 경쟁력을 높이는 데 기여할 것입니다. 그러나 데이터 활용에 있어 윤리적 고려도 잊지 말아야 합니다. 이러한 요소들이 조화를 이루어야만 지속 가능한 성장을 이룰 수 있습니다.

도움이 될 추가 정보

1. 데이터 수집 도구: 다양한 소스에서 데이터를 수집할 수 있는 API와 크롤러 활용법을 배워보세요.

2. 머신러닝 라이브러리: Scikit-learn, TensorFlow, PyTorch 등의 라이브러리를 통해 모델링 기술을 익히세요.

3. 데이터 시각화: Matplotlib, Seaborn 등을 사용하여 데이터를 시각적으로 분석하는 방법을 연습하세요.

4. 온라인 강좌: Coursera나 edX와 같은 플랫폼에서 예측모델링 관련 강의를 찾아보세요.

5. 커뮤니티 참여: Kaggle과 같은 데이터 과학 커뮤니티에 참여하여 다른 전문가들과 경험을 공유하세요.

정리된 핵심 내용

예측모델링

예측모델링

예측모델링은 정확한 데이터 수집, 전처리, 피처 엔지니어링을 통해 시작됩니다. 적합한 모델 선택과 교차 검증이 필수적이며, 다양한 성능 지표를 통해 평가해야 합니다. 결과는 비즈니스 의사결정에 활용되고 실시간 모니터링 시스템으로 지속적으로 업데이트되어야 합니다. AI와 머신러닝의 발전으로 자동화된 분석 프로세스가 중요해지고 있으며, 윤리적 고려사항 또한 필수입니다.

자주 묻는 질문 (FAQ) 📖

Q: 예측모델링이란 무엇인가요?

A: 예측모델링은 과거의 데이터를 기반으로 미래의 결과를 예측하기 위한 통계적 또는 기계 학습 기법을 사용하는 과정입니다. 이를 통해 특정 사건이나 행동의 가능성을 평가하고, 의사 결정을 지원하는 데 활용됩니다.

Q: 예측모델링에 사용되는 주요 기법은 무엇인가요?

A: 예측모델링에는 여러 가지 기법이 사용되며, 대표적으로 회귀 분석, 의사결정 나무, 랜덤 포레스트, 서포트 벡터 머신(SVM), 신경망 등이 있습니다. 각 기법은 데이터의 특성과 예측하고자 하는 문제에 따라 적절하게 선택됩니다.

Q: 예측모델링에서 데이터 전처리는 왜 중요한가요?

A: 데이터 전처리는 모델의 성능에 큰 영향을 미칩니다. 불완전하거나 노이즈가 많은 데이터는 잘못된 예측을 초래할 수 있으므로, 결측치 처리, 이상치 제거, 데이터 정규화 등의 과정을 통해 데이터를 정제하는 것이 중요합니다. 이를 통해 모델의 정확성과 신뢰성을 높일 수 있습니다.

조금 더 자세히 보기 1

예측모델링

예측모델링